What is 41 Lumber?
Founded in 1925, 41 Lumber has evolved from a local lumber yard into a comprehensive building materials retailer and design service provider. The company maintains a robust market position by offering a diverse inventory, ranging from structural lumber and plywood to high-end cabinetry and specialty architectural components. Its operational model integrates retail storefronts with professional-grade job site delivery, catering to the specific needs of the Upper Peninsula's construction industry. As a multi-generational family business, 41 Lumber combines deep-rooted regional expertise with a modern portfolio of premium brands, including Dura Supreme and Kolbe, ensuring it remains the preferred partner for both large-scale residential projects and individual home improvement endeavors.
